Why Email Marketing Automation Matters More in 2026
Paid reach keeps getting more expensive. Ad costs rise every quarter, while organic reach on social platforms keeps shrinking. Your email list is different: it is an audience you own outright, not one you rent from an algorithm.
The numbers make the case clearly. Automated emails generate up to 16 times more revenue per send than one-off broadcasts, and automated sequences have shown conversion rates far above standard campaigns. For a Pakistani store juggling Daraz, a Shopify site, and a WhatsApp catalogue, automation is what ties every sale back to a repeatable system.
Therefore, the question for 2026 is no longer whether email works. It is whether your emails run automatically while you sleep.

5 Automated Email Flows Every Pakistani Business Needs
You do not need fifty automations. Master these five and you will capture the majority of recoverable revenue.
1. The Welcome Series
Triggered the moment someone subscribes. Send a warm hello, tell your brand story, and offer a first-order incentive. Welcome emails earn some of the highest open rates of any message you will ever send.
2. Abandoned Cart Recovery
Over 70% of online carts in Pakistan are abandoned before payment. A two or three email sequence that reminds the shopper, answers objections, and confirms cash-on-delivery or JazzCash options recovers a meaningful share of those sales automatically.
3. Post-Purchase and Review Requests
After delivery, thank the customer, share care tips, and ask for a review. Reviews build the social proof that future buyers look for, especially on Daraz and Google.
4. Win-Back for Dormant Customers
If a buyer has gone quiet for 60 to 90 days, an automated win-back offer is far cheaper than acquiring a brand-new customer through ads.
5. The Weekly Value Newsletter

Does email marketing still work in Pakistan in 2026?
Yes. Email delivers the highest ROI of any channel, around 36 to 42 rupees back for every rupee spent. As WhatsApp and SMS get crowded, a consent-based email list is one of the few audiences you truly own.
How much does email marketing automation cost for a small business in Pakistan?
Most tools are free up to 500 to 1,000 contacts, then scale from roughly USD 15 to USD 50 per month. For a typical SME, that is cheaper than a single boosted Facebook post, yet it runs all day, every day.
Which is the best email marketing tool for Pakistani businesses?
Brevo, MailerLite, and Klaviyo all work well from Pakistan. Klaviyo suits Shopify e-commerce stores, while MailerLite and Brevo are excellent for service businesses and smaller budgets.
What is the difference between an email campaign and email automation?
A campaign is a single send to your whole list. Automation is a behaviour-triggered sequence that runs on its own, such as a welcome series or cart recovery. Automated emails can generate up to 16 times more revenue per send.
How do I build an email list legally in Pakistan?
Collect emails with clear consent using website pop-ups, checkout opt-ins, and lead magnets. Never buy lists, always include an unsubscribe link, and honour it to protect your deliverability.
